Santa Monica Seafood Completes Acquisition of Seattle Fish New Mexico

smseafoodIndustry News, Special Announcement

Rancho Dominguez, CA, April 1, 2018 – Roger O’Brien, President and CEO of Santa Monica Seafood, announced the Company has completed its acquisition of certain assets and the assumption of certain liabilities of Seattle Fish Company of New Mexico, Inc. (“SFNM”).

Roger O’Brien said, “This was a fairly quick transaction from start to finish with no bumps in the road along the way. This is a tribute to the well run operations and good quality people Craig Risk pulled together at Seattle Fish Company of New Mexico over the years.”

Santa Monica Seafood has hired all existing SFNM personnel, has retained all of SFNM’s facilities, has retained the existing operational name, and will run the operations as a separate, stand-alone division of Santa Monica Seafood.  Darrin Amador will be in charge of this division and Santa Monica Seafood intends to use its customer and supplier relationships to help strengthen and grow this division.

ABOUT SANTA MONICA SEAFOOD – Santa Monica Seafood, as a family-owned and operated company for the past 79 years, is the largest specialty wholesale distributor of fresh and frozen seafood in the Southwestern U.S. with its 120,000 square foot corporate offices and main processing facility located in Rancho Dominguez, California, along with additional satellite distribution and/or processing locations in California, Arizona, Nevada, Illinois, New Mexico and Texas.  Santa Monica Seafood also owns and operates two retail stores and cafes – in Santa Monica and Costa Mesa, CA – which specialize in seafood and seafood related products.  Santa Monica Seafood was the first and still the only seafood company in the United States to achieve the internationally recognized FSSC 22000 certification for food safety management systems and ISO 14001 certification for environmental management programs, as well as BAP certification for its Rancho Dominguez facility for repacking salmon, shrimp and tilapia products.
